What is dad stitch?

"Dad stitch" refers to a controversial practice in which a doctor may add an extra stitch to the episiotomy (an incision made in the perineum during childbirth to widen the birth canal) of a woman who has just given birth without her consent. The purpose of the stitch is said to be to tighten the vagina for the pleasure of the male partner during intercourse. The term "dad stitch" is sometimes used colloquially, but it is not an official medical term, and the practice is widely considered unethical and has been condemned by many medical professionals. Additionally, the idea that a woman's body should be altered for the sexual preference of her partner perpetuates harmful societal attitudes towards women's bodies and sexuality.
